Durability and materials: the practical cornerstone

The most immediate reason a label becomes one of the trusted fashion brands Canada is performance through weather. Toronto slush, Calgary freeze-thaw and Vancouver rain create very real wear patterns: salt damage, saturated seams and accelerated sole wear. Professionals value footwear and outerwear that are engineered for those conditions.

  • Full-grain leather: resists salt, can be conditioned, and develops a patina without losing tensile strength.
  • Construction: Goodyear-welted and Blake-stitched techniques enable resoling and extend lifespan.
  • Protective finishes: hydrophobic treatments, salt-resistant soles and reinforced toe boxes prevent early failure.

Brands that publish technical specifications (leather grade, sole compound, stitch type) reduce uncertainty. When you see lab-tested water resistance or a stated abrasion rating on a product page, that is a trust signal. Transparency and provenance: visibility builds confidence

Canadians researching trusted fashion brands Canada expect clear answers about where and how items are made. Transparent provenance is more than marketing: it is a mechanism for accountability. Brands that disclose factory partners, tanning processes and environmental impacts make it easier for buyers to align values and expectations.

  • Detailed product pages listing exact materials (for example, "full-grain calf leather, vegetable-tanned") and origin cities.
  • Third-party certifications or verified audit summaries for social and environmental standards.
  • Atelier stories and artisan profiles that put a human face to production without resorting to stock imagery.

Post-purchase service and local support

After-sales care is a decisive differentiator for trusted fashion brands Canada. A product that can be repaired locally — resoling, re-stitching, heel replacement — changes a purchase from disposable to investible. Canadian customers also expect smooth returns and prompt customer service across time zones and provinces.

  • Repair services: accessible resoling programmes or authorised repair partners in major cities.
  • Returns & fit guarantees: free returns within 30 days or a 30-day fit guarantee to remove buying friction when shopping online.
  • Nationwide logistics: complimentary shipping thresholds and fast, insured delivery options for higher-ticket items.

Investment dressing: cost-per-wear and repair-vs-replace math

One of the most persuasive signals of a trusted fashion brand Canada is clear, honest value over time. Cost-per-wear helps translate premium price tags into a rational investment. Below is a simple illustration comparing a premium pair of shoes to a fast-fashion alternative using Canadian dollars.

Item Purchase Price (CAD) Expected Lifespan Estimated Wears Cost per Wear (CAD)
Premium leather Oxford (resoleable) $420 7 years (with resoling) 1,000 $0.42
Fast-fashion dress shoe $120 1.5 years 200 $0.60

These figures are conservative. Add the cost and inconvenience of replacing shoes frequently, lost time visiting multiple stores, and environmental cost: premium footwear with a resoling option becomes demonstrably more economical. Trusted brands also make repair cost transparent; an accessible resoling fee strengthens the case to invest once and maintain over years. FAQ — What Canadians ask about trusted fashion brands

Q: How do I verify a brand’s claims about leather or manufacturing?
A: Look for specific descriptors ("full-grain calf", "vegetable-tanned"), factory or tannery names, and third-party certifications. Product-detail pages that list exact materials and care instructions are more reliable than vague marketing language.

Q: Are premium shoes really worth it in a Canadian winter?
A: Yes, if they are designed for the climate — salted-proof treatments, salt-resistant soles and the option to resole. Combined with proper care (regular conditioning, drying after exposure), premium leather often outlasts cheaper alternatives and maintains appearance.

Q: What after-sales services should I expect from a trusted label?
A: Expect clear return windows (30 days is common), a resoling or repair pathway, and responsive customer service. Nationwide shipping and local repair partners add convenience and reinforce trust.

Q: How important is ethical sourcing to Canadian shoppers?
A: Increasingly important. Many buyers weigh labour practices and environmental impact alongside durability. Brands that publish supply-chain information and audit results will appeal to customers prioritising responsibility.
